the perimeter of a right angled triangle is 30cm and its area is 30cm square then find the side of triangle

Answers

Perimeter = a + b + c = 30

Area = 1/2 x a x b = 30

Multiples of 30: 2, 3, 5, 6, 10, 12, 15

For perimeter c = 30- (a+b)

C= sqrt( a^2 + b^2)

Using the possible combinations of the above:

5 and 12:

C = sqrt(5^2 + 12^2) = 13

5 + 12 + 13 = 30 for the perimeter

Area = 1/2 x 5 x 12 = 30

The sides are 5, 12 and 13 cm

Solve the system of equations.
x + y = 8
y = x2 – 4
a. (3, 5) and (–4, 12)
b. (–3, 11) and (4, 4)
c. (4, 4) and (5, 3)
d. (12, –4) and (7, 1)

Answers

The solution of the system of equation is (3, 5) and (–4, 12) [option A]

The given system of equations is:

x + y = 8

y = x² – 4

To solve for x and y, we can substitute the second equation into the first equation for y:

x + (x² - 4) = 8

Simplifying, we get:

x² + x - 12 = 0

Now we can use the quadratic formula to solve for x:

x = (-b ± √(b² - 4ac)) / 2a

where a = 1, b = 1, and c = -12

x = (-1 ± √(1² - 4(1)(-12))) / 2(1)

x = (-1 ± √(1 + 48)) / 2

x = (-1 ± 7) / 2

Solving for x gives us two possible values: x = 3 or x = -4.

To find the corresponding values of y for each value of x, we can substitute them into either of the original equations. Using y = x² - 4:

When x = 3, y = 3² - 4 = 5

When x = -4, y = (-4)² - 4 = 12

Therefore, the solution to the system of equations is (3, 5) and (-4, 12), which is answer choice (a).

10. A gardener wants to pour a sidewalk around the outside of his 20- by 30-meter garden. The sidewalk will be
1 meter wide. How many square meters of sidewalk will he have?
30 m
20 m
(Hint: Subtract the area of the garden from the total area covered by
both the garden and the sidewalk. A = A, - A)

Answer:

104 m²

Step-by-step explanation:

There is a 1 m sidewalk around the garden

Then length = 30 + 1 + 1 = 32 m

and width = 20 + 1 + 1 = 22 m

Area = 32 × 22 = 704 m²

Area of garden = 30 × 20 = 600 m²

Area of sidewalk = 704 - 600 = 104 m²
